Abstract

This paper outlines our ongoing project, which aims to investigate the effects of robot embodiment and operator modality on an operator's task efficiency and concomitant level of copresence in remote social interaction. After a brief introduction to related work has been given, five research questions are presented. We discuss how these relate to our choice of the two robotic embodiments and Geminoid F and the two operator modalities console interface and head-mounted display. Finally, we postulate that the usefulness of one operator modality over the other will depend on the type of situation an operator has to deal with. This hypothesis is currently being investigated empirically using DARYL at Freiburg University.
